Directives

Directive 89/686/EEC

European Directive for Personal Protective Equipment

Directive 93/42/EEC

European Directive for Medical Devices

Directive 1935/2004/EEC

European Directive for Food Contact Materials

Standards 

EN 455:1/2/3

Standards for gloves for medical use

EN 420:2003       

Standards for safety gloves

EN 374:1/2/3

Standards for protection against chemical and biological hazards.

EN 340:2004

Standards for protective clothing

EN 14683: 2005

Standards for mouth masks

EN 149:2001

Standards for half masks as respiratory protection device against particles.

ASTM D3578-05

Standard specifications for natural rubber examination gloves.

ASTM D3772-92

Standard specifications for natural rubber finger cots.        

Testing Methods     

AQL 1.5

Acceptable Quality Level: a testing method indicating the sample size to be taken in a production process, for Quality Control Purposes. AQL 1.5 is the standard for gloves for medical use.
